Jailed HK activist Joshua Wong pleads guilty to foreign collusion
Wong, 29, is already in prison on subversion charges under the controversial National Security Law.

Hong Kong activist Joshua Wong has pleaded guilty to collusion with foreign entities under Beijing's National Security Law. The charge stems from his alleged conspiracy with other campaigners to lobby foreign countries, including the US, Germany, and Italy, to impose sanctions on Beijing. Wong is already serving a sentence for a previous NSL violation and faces further sentencing for this new charge. His activities included promoting the US Hong Kong Human Rights and Democracy Act.
